  • The purpose of this study is to develop regional regression models to estimate mean low flow for ungauged basins. The unregulated streamflow data observed at 12 multipurpose dams and 4 irrigation dams were analyzed for determining mean low flows. Various types of regression models were developed using the relationship between mean low flows and various sets of watershed characteristics such as drainage area, average slope, drainage density, mean annual precipitation, runoff curve number. The performance of each regression model for estimating mean low flows was assessed by comparison with the results obtained from the observed data. It was found that a regional regression model explained by drainage area, the mean annual precipitation, and runoff curve number showed the best performance. The regression model presented in this study also gives better estimates of mean low flow than the estimates by the drainage-area ratio method and the previous regression model.

  • We analyzed binary landslide data from the Boeun area with logistic regression. Since the number of landslide occurrences is only 9 out of 5000 observations, this can be regarded as a rare event data. The main issue of logistic regression with the rare event data is a serious bias problem in regression coefficient estimates. Two bias correction methods were proposed before and we quantitatively compared them via simulation. Firth (1993)'s approach outperformed and provided the most stable results for analyzing the rare-event binary data.

  • This study aims at analyzing transportation equity between geographical areas of Gyonggi Province, by taking both the transportation infrastructure and travel behavior into account. Indicators of transportation infrastructure include the indices of road infrastructure, transit infrastructure and regional characteristics. Travel behavior concerns information from bus card data on a survey day. The hot-spot analysis conducted included spatial cluster analysis and global/local regression analyses. The analysis results identified geographical areas of four different classes of transportation equity, from the area with high level infrastructure surrounded by the areas with high level infrastructure (HH) to the area with low level surrounded by the areas with low level (LL). The area of HH type showed big numbers of passengers, trips and transfers, whereas the area of LL type shows big figures of internal trip frequency, travel time, travel distance, travel speed and transit fare. Global regression analysis showed that number of passengers, number of transfers, number of internal trips and mean travel speed are important to the level of transportation infrastructure. GWR with these four significant variables significantly improved the AICs and ANOVA results, which implies that the infrastructure is likely explained by travel characteristics differently between geographical areas in Gyonggi Province.

  • This paper investigates how industrial diversity affects unemployment and employment instability from the perspective of the regional economy. Through this analysis, we examine how the industry-specific policy to promote some industry strategically in most of areas affects the stability of the regional economy. We measure Herfindahl indexes using the 1993-2010 data of 16 regions in Korea, and use panel regression model for empirical analysis. The main results from this empirical analysis are summarized as follows. First, we confirm that the industrial structure of most regions has been changed to the direction of specialization in 1990s and to the direction of diversification in 2000s through analyzing the changes in the values of Herfindahl indexes during the given period. Second, we find from the estimation results of panel regression model that the higher industrial diversity in most of regions is, the lower the unemployment rate is. However, a statistically significant relationship between industrial diversity and employment instability only partially confirmed. Third, there exist high unemployment rate and employment instability in most metropolitan areas, but it is hard to say that this relationship is highly statistically significant. From the results of the empirical analysis, it is likely that the industry-specific policies such as the regional strategic industry development policies unlike policy goals make the unemployment rate to rise and economic instability to increase. From the viewpoint of employment aspects, the strategies to increase industrial diversity would be desirable rather than those to specialize in the industrial structure.
